There is a new area of interest we are monitoring in the Atlantic basin as of Sunday morning.
Currently, a trough of low pressure with broad showers and thunderstorms is moving through the central subtropical Atlantic where development odds are low at this time, at 20% over the next seven days.
Upper-level winds are still strong at the moment, but conditions could become more conducive to development as we head towards the mid-to-late part of the work week…
